Output d34ba905191eee27978891bd15f3e60716ee404993b3ecea07d58209b514efde:0

value
39981266264
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51801f5696e1a2ae6bc1e14ad7d22582a120eb95 OP_EQUAL
address
MFL6T51S2ZSDGkjvrFRae9L4KAzP4hwvUx
transaction
d34ba905191eee27978891bd15f3e60716ee404993b3ecea07d58209b514efde
spent
true